1. Glass Shear Fluids
Used in IS (Individual Section) machines for cutting molten glass into gobs.
| Product Type | Base Fluid | Features | Base Oil Type |
|---|---|---|---|
| Fully Synthetic Shear Fluid | Synthetic, Water-miscible | Excellent cooling & lubrication Reduces reject rates Blade life extension Clean operation |
Concentration: 0.2% – 1% |
| Mineral-Based Shear Fluid | Mineral Oil with Water Dilution | Cost-effective cooling & lubrication Suitable for general-purpose gob cutting |
Concentration: 0.2% – 1% |

3. Scoop System Lubricants
Used in bottle production machinery for lubricating molten glass delivery systems.
| Product Type | Base Fluid | Key Features | Benefits |
|---|---|---|---|
| Zinc-Free Synthetic Lubricant | High Viscosity Synthetic Oil | High oxidation & corrosion resistance Stable performance across temperature fluctuations |
Low residue Food-contact safe Reduced maintenance |
| Zinc-Free Mineral Lubricant | Refined Mineral Oil | Reliable temperature stability Cost-effective performance |
Low equipment residue Ideal for budget-focused operations |
4. Glass Cold-End Coating Fluids
Applied to finished glass products for surface protection.
| Product Type | Base Fluid | Features | Application |
|---|---|---|---|
| Cold Coating Synthetic Fluid | Synthetic, Water-based | Protective film formation Scratch & damage prevention Safe for food contact |
Mixed with Water 0.5% – 1.0%, applied by spraying on glass surface |

6. Glass Cutting Oils
Used in flat glass, laminated glass, mirrors, and automotive glass cutting operations.
| Product Type | Base Fluid | Features | Benefits |
|---|---|---|---|
| Volatile & Odorless Cutting Oils | Low-odor Base Oils | Quick evaporation Clean finish Edge integrity |
No staining Safe for sensitive glass |
| High-Performance Cutting Lubricants | Advanced Synthetic Oils | Smooth & accurate cuts Long tool life |
Optimal for automotive glass & precision cutting |
